So I'm a level 59 player with a pretty solid roster, including two five star champions, Captain Marvel and Spiderman (I also have a five star Iron Patriot but he doesn't really count). These champions are decent, but they really need to be duped to reach a high power level. And with the new five stars being added, it will be really tough to dupe five stars. The game is shifting toward 5* champions but players like me still don't have easy ways to get 5*s. That's why I think more ways to get the five star shards should be added. Maybe add them as solo event milestones or give more from arenas? What are you guys' thoughts?

    Well, I somewhat agree, and I somewhat disagree. LOL. Let me explain.
    I do agree that small increment raises for Shards would be important for progression. SA, Monthly, War, etc. I think there is alot of validity in the need for people in the middle or starting out. I don't think it needs to be drastic, as the 5* still needs to have value. However, they are much more common in higher Tiers and that leaves the rest at a disadvantage, given the amount floating around.
    What I disagree about is the concern about Duping people have. With the new additions, it will be a 1/35 chance to Dup your Champ of choice. That's still much higher than the numbers for Duping a 4* that we are used to, even less is trying to do it by PHC. Having more Shards won't actually increase the Drop Rate. Meaning, if we have 3 Crystals instead of 1, we don't have better odds. The odds in my example would be 3% chance of Duping. That would be 3 chances at 3%. Not 9%. ;)
